From: Russ Cox Date: Fri, 21 Sep 2012 19:55:10 +0000 (+1000) Subject: [release-branch.go1] html/template: fix URL doc X-Git-Tag: go1.0.3~23 X-Git-Url: http://www.git.cypherpunks.su/?a=commitdiff_plain;h=717f1d6a6c28f87cf5232ad1162b0c3c2ce595b9;p=gostls13.git [release-branch.go1] html/template: fix URL doc ««« backport fead9e11a489 html/template: fix URL doc This is the easy part of issue 3528. (What to do about "noescape" is the hard part, left open.) Update #3528. R=mikesamuel, r, dsymonds CC=golang-dev https://golang.org/cl/6493113 »»» --- diff --git a/src/pkg/html/template/content.go b/src/pkg/html/template/content.go index c1bd2e4949..42ea7930f0 100644 --- a/src/pkg/html/template/content.go +++ b/src/pkg/html/template/content.go @@ -47,7 +47,7 @@ type ( // JSStr("foo\\nbar") is fine, but JSStr("foo\\\nbar") is not. JSStr string - // URL encapsulates a known safe URL as defined in RFC 3896. + // URL encapsulates a known safe URL or URL substring (see RFC 3986). // A URL like `javascript:checkThatFormNotEditedBeforeLeavingPage()` // from a trusted source should go in the page, but by default dynamic // `javascript:` URLs are filtered out since they are a frequently